Dies ist eine alte Version des Dokuments!


Automatische Datensicherung

Bitte laden Sie die folgende Datei herunter:backupedp.zip und entpacken das Zip-Archiv.

Öffnen Sie anschließend die Batch-Datei per Rechtsklick „Bearbeiten“ und passen ggfs. die Pfade an (Pfad MariaDB falls abweichend sowie Zielort der Backup-Dateien). Passen Sie weiterhin das Passwort des Root-Benutzers an.

Über die Batch-Datei wird das Tool „mysqldump“ gestartet, das ein Backup der Datenbank im laufenden Betrieb erstellt. Dies sollte täglich erfolgen.

Tägliches Backup einrichten

Öffnen Sie anschließend die Windows-Systemsteuerung, wählen dort „Verwaltung“ und anschließend „Aufgabenplanung“. Alternativ können Sie die Aufgabenplanung direkt über das Startmenü aufrufen:

Es öffnet sich folgendes Fenster:

Wählen Sie dort im Menü rechts „Einfache Aufgabe erstellen“.

Geben Sie der Aufgabe dann einen entsprechenden Namen:

Wählen Sie den passenden Zeitpunkt:

Binden Sie die von Ihnen angepasste Batch-Datei ein:

Klicken Sie schließlich auf „Fertigstellen“. Überprüfen Sie nach dem ersten Ausführen der Aufgabe, ob im Back-Up-Verzeichnis eine *.fbk-Datei abgelegt wurde.

Backup wiederherstellen

Auf einer Backup-Datei kann eine vollwertige EDP-Datenbank wiederhergestellt werden. Hierfür ist es zunächst erforderlich, dass die vorhandene Datei „EDP.fdb“ im Verzeichnis des EDP-Servers umbenannt wird (z.B. EDP_old.fdb).

Starten Sie anschließend die EDP-Konfiguration und wählen dort „Backup / Restore“ und erstellen über den Button „Datenbank aus Backup wiederherstellen“ eine Datenbank aus der Datensicherung:

Der Button startet wiederum das Tool „gbak“ von Firebird (Standard-Verzeichnis „C:\Programme\Firebird\Firebird_3_0“). Dieses kann auch per Kommandozeile direkt gestartet werden:

gbak -c -v -user SYSDBA -password masterkey c:\backups\backup_edp.fbk C:\EDP\Server\EDP.fdb

Neue Backup.exe

Ab der MariaDB Beta gibt es eine neue Möglichkeit Backups der Datenbank zu erstellen. Dafür muss nur die Datei „BackupEDPdb.exe“ im Ordner \EDP\Server\ nach obiger Anleitung in der Windows Aufgabenplanung hinterlegt werden. Weitere Einstellungen sind nicht notwendig, aber möglich. Um individuelle Einstellungen vorzunehmen, muss die Datei „EDPServer.ini“ im Ordner \EDP\Server\ bearbeitet werden. Folgende Einstellungen sind möglich:

Parameter Beschreibung Standard
MaxDaysSave Anzahl der Tage, die ein Backup gespeichert werden soll, bevor es automatisch gelöscht wird. Bei der Angabe von -1 werden die Backups niemals gelöscht. 10 Tage
Folder Ordner, in dem die Backup-Dateien gespeichert werden \EDP\Server\BackUps\

Am Ende der .ini muss dafür ein neuer Abschnitt Backup erstellt werden und dort die Parameter bestimmt werden. Die modifizierte .ini kann beispielhaft so aussehen: